Methodology for computing the flow around a high speed train for drag estimation and validation using wind tunnel experiments

Last updated on 20 September 2013 3:55
High speed train operation creates many problems for railways companies due to aerodynamic effects : drag, noise, stability and unsteady problems. The aim of the computations presented here is to evaluate the contribution to the drag of the different elements of a high speed train (TGV) and their potential...
